The State Common Entrance Test Cell (CET Cell) in Maharashtra has started the registration process for the Direct Second Year Engineering Common Admission Process (MAH DSE CAP) 2026 on the official website, dse2026.mahacet.org.in. This process allows candidates to apply for lateral entry into the second year of BTech and BE programs in Maharashtra. Candidates with a polytechnic diploma or eligible BSc degrees can register online until July 19, 2026. The CET Cell is conducting the CAP on behalf of the Directorate of Technical Education (DTE), Maharashtra. This process fills seats in government, aided, and private engineering colleges. Admission is based purely on the merit of the qualifying examination scores.
Key details about MAH DSE CAP 2026
The registration period began on July 7, 2026. Candidates need to fill the application form, upload their documents, and pay the fee before the deadline. Document verification is also happening during the registration period, either through e-scrutiny or by visiting a Facilitation Centre in person.

Important dates for MAH DSE CAP 2026
The CET Cell has provided the schedule up to the final merit list. The exact dates for the CAP rounds will be announced separately after the merit list is released.
| Event | Date |
|---|---|
| Online Registration and Document Upload | July 7 to July 19, 2026, up to 5 PM |
| Document Verification Window | July 8 to July 20, 2026 |
| Provisional Merit List | July 22, 2026 |
| Grievance Submission | July 23 to July 25, 2026 |
| Final Merit List | July 27, 2026 |
| CAP Round Schedule | To be announced |

Who is eligible to apply
Applicants must have passed a Polytechnic Diploma in Engineering from a recognized board or have a BSc degree with the right subjects. A minimum of 50% in the qualifying exam is required. The merit list is prepared based on the percentage of marks from the final year of the Diploma or BSc. There is no separate entrance exam for lateral entry through this CAP.
How to register for MAH DSE CAP 2026
Registration is entirely online via the DSE 2026 portal. Candidates should have their academic documents, category certificate, and identity proof ready before starting the process.
Steps to register
- Visit the official website at dse2026.mahacet.org.in.
- Click on the New Registration link on the homepage.
- Fill in the personal, academic, and category information on the online form.
- Upload a scanned photograph, signature, and all required certificates.
- Pay the application fee through the online payment system.
- Submit the form and download the acknowledgment receipt.
How will document verification work?
The CET Cell has provided two options for document verification this year. Candidates can choose the one that works best for them during registration. In E-Scrutiny mode, candidates upload scanned copies of their documents, which are then verified online by officers. In Physical mode, applicants need to visit the nearest Facilitation Centre with original documents.Both methods are treated equally for the purpose of the merit list.
